Output 838e1e8633089bc07f2f7ec167a05ab75d52af74c5eebd5c8d75060244e18c76:0

value
7667302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ef673e67ce407c8a2cd7c372ae93b7d406a7ebd5 OP_EQUAL
address
3PWs6tpRZ5C77VWnBmLRQxsYYFoMTph983
transaction
838e1e8633089bc07f2f7ec167a05ab75d52af74c5eebd5c8d75060244e18c76
confirmations
323111
spent
true